ABSTRACT
The aim of this study was to evaluate the efficiency vitrification and droplet for cryopreservation Hancornia speciosa shoot tips.The tips were subjected four different periods exposure (15, 30, 45 60 min.) plant solution 2 (PVS2) before plunging into liquid nitrogen.We evaluated regrowth H. that cryopreserved by classical technique technique.Shoot submitted pre-culture (absence, 24 or 48h) in a medium containing 0.3 M sucrose prior cryopreservation.With PVS2 period min., significant differences observed between two techniques used with respect rates; however, both methods allowed tip rate over 70%.Use preculture step increased tips.Shoot employing proved be viable long-term storage mangaba tree samples.
